Diarrhea

下痢 (geri)

Diarrhea is the passage of loose, watery stools more than three times per day. It is commonly caused by viral gastroenteritis, bacterial food poisoning, stress, or certain medications including antibiotics. Diarrhea can lead to dehydration, especially in the elderly and infants. Persistent diarrhea lasting more than two weeks, or diarrhea containing blood, should be evaluated by a physician.

Japan has rigorous food safety standards but traveler's diarrhea and norovirus outbreaks occur; oral rehydration salts (経口補水液, keikō hōsui-eki) are sold at pharmacies.
